Fun Fact!
Most bats (about 70% of species) are insectivores, meaning they eat insects.

Coloring Tips
- 1 Make the bones glow by outlining them in light blue or green.
- 2 Add a dark night sky behind the bat for extra spookiness.
- 3 Color the inside of the wings with purples and greys to make them pop.
- 4 Use a white crayon for bones, then layer with pastel colors to add a magical effect.
